Output ed3d21d77981a721973ee02fd014075a4b28d57c25d2dafabf3585392fee2c19:1

value
1009237
script pubkey
OP_0 OP_PUSHBYTES_20 5301b6c6b698ebc998ff1b9bf62e3887533489ae
address
bc1q2vqmd34knr4unx8lrwdlvt3csafnfzdwdmxr5s
transaction
ed3d21d77981a721973ee02fd014075a4b28d57c25d2dafabf3585392fee2c19
confirmations
8617
spent
true